      I think there's a clearance between the two scrolls required, and they are quite close. Close enough for the scroll to not seize up but not so far that there's no compression. I suspect what happened is you created a leak and now the scroll spins without any pressure difference.
      Also these compressors are hermetically sealed, and so only way to put it back together is weld it back together.
      These should be done by remanufacturing facility who can ensure the proper clearance.
